The text 2 The first record we have of a printed text of Othello is an entry from 6 October 1621 in the Register of the Company of Stationers, the book in which the guild chartered by the crown with regulating of the nation's burgeoning publishing industry charged publishers a fee to list their right to print and sell plays and other works. Othello was first printed in quarto form in 1622, and then in the First Folio of 1623; however, there are many variations between the texts of Q1 and F1.
